網頁前端設計與開發運用培訓班
一、流程控制的認識
-
條件控制:根據關係運算或邏輯運算的條件式來判斷程式執行的流程,依判斷的結果執行不同的程式區塊。條件控制的指令包括:
if(條件){ //條件成立執行 ....... } if(條件){ //條件成立執行 ... }else{ //條件不成立執行 ... } if(條件){ //條件成立執行 ... }elseif(條件2){ //條件2成立執行 ... }elseif(條件3){ //條件3成立執行 ... }else{ //條件不成立執行 ... } switch (變數) { case 值: ... break; case 值: ... break; default: ... break; }
- 迴圈:根據關係運算或邏輯運算條件式的結果來判斷,重複執行指定的程式區塊。迴圈指令包括:
while(條件){
...
continue;
break;
goto;
}
do{
......
}while(條件)
for(設定變數初值;條件式;變數計次方式){
......
}
foreach(變數 as 鍵變數 => 值變數){
....
}